7. Keep appliance area clear and free from com-
bustible materials, gasoline, paint thinner and
other flammable vapors and liquids. Dust is
combustible. Do not use heater in areas with
high dust content.
8.
Minimum heater clearances from com-
bustibles:
Sides Top
1.54 m (5 ft) 1.22 m (4 ft)
9. Keep heater at least 6.0 m (20 ft) from propane
tank(s).
10. Keep propane tank(s) below 38° C (100° F).
11. Check heater for damage before each use. Do
not use a damaged heater.
12. Check hose before each use of heater. If highly
worn or cut, replace with hose specified by the
manufacturer before using heater.
13. Locate heater on stable and level surface if
heater is hot or operating.
14. Not intended for use on finished floors.
15. Never block air inlet (bottom of combustion
chamber) or air outlet (glowing combustion
chamber) of heater.
16. Keep heater away from strong drafts, wind,
water spray, rain or dripping water.
17. Do not leave heater unattended.
18. Keep children and animals away from
heater.
19. Never move, handle or service a hot or operat
-
ing heater. Severe burns may result. Wait 15
minutes after turning heater off.
20. To prevent injury, wear gloves when handling
heater.
21. Never attach duct work to heater.
22. Do not alter heater. Keep heater in its original
state.
23. Do not use heater if altered.
24.
Turn off gas supply to heater when not in use
.
25. Use only original replacement parts. This
heater must use design-specific parts. Do
not substitute or use generic parts. Improper
replacement parts could cause serious or fatal
injuries.

UNPACKING
1. Remove all packing items applied to heater for
shipment. Keep plastic cover caps (attached to
valve inlet and hose/regulator assembly) for
storage.
2. Remove all items from carton.
3. Check all items for shipping damage. If heater
is damaged, promptly inform dealer where you
bought heater.
THEORY OF OPERATION
The Fuel System: For propane units, the hose/
regulator assembly attaches to the propane gas
supply. For natural gas units, the gas supply at
-
taches to the heater through user supplied hose or
pipe. This provides fuel to the heater.
The Ignition System: The piezo ignitor lights the
burner fuel supply.
The Automatic Control System: This system causes
the heater to shut down if the flame goes out.
